Broccoli Rice Casserole can easily be made gluten free if that is a diet you follow. The cheese sauce used in Broccoli Rice Casserole is extra special because it uses two kinds of cheese, gouda and cheddar cheese. To the cheese sauce you add sauteed broccoli & onion and cooked rice. The casserole is topped with more cheese and baked until its bubbly and brown.

Feel free to serve this dish along side some grilled chicken or pork chops.

Broccoli Rice Casserole

Rating: 51

Yield: 6 Servings

Broccoli Rice Casserole

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p. olive oil
  • 1 medium Vidalia onion, chopped
  • 3 ½ - 4 cups broccoli, chopped into small pieces
  • 3 tbsp. water
  • 1 ½ tbsp. butter
  • 2 tbsp. gluten free flour, or regular flour
  • ½ tsp. salt
  • ¼ tsp. pepper
  • ½ cup half & half
  • 1 cup milk, I used skim
  • 1 cup gouda cheese, divided
  • ¾ cup cheddar cheese divided
  • 1 cup rice, cooked

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ees.
  • In a pan, heat the olive oil over medium high heat and add the onion. Cook the onion for 6-8 minutes, until the onions turn translucent and start to brown.
  • Add the broccoli and water to the pan, cook another 5 minutes, until the broccoli turns a bright green. Put the broccoli mixture in a bowl and set aside.
  • Add the pan back on the burner and add the butter to melt. Lower the temperature to medium and whisk in the flour, let cook for 2-3 minutes, working any lumps out of the mixture. Let the mixture come to a boil and once it is thick, remove the pan from the heat. Whisk in ½ cup of the gouda cheese and ¼ cup of the cheddar cheese.
  • Stir in the broccoli mixture and the rice. Pour the casserole into a 2.5 quart baking dish sprayed with cooking spray.
  • Cook for 25-30 minutes, until the cheese starts to turn brown. Let sit 5 minutes before serving.

Notes

Adapted from Iowa Girl Eats.
